Output e73bae32b8fea0d5815d8985be3116d6bd9a6eb097a6c31025d7f1e7e4d8eec2:0

value
24516714
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87d374ed739fe6ce8f4361011ff3a63d91dc50c3 OP_EQUALVERIFY OP_CHECKSIG
address
1DPBYAqMVHR675KLJhy7f56XV8eZJ5SSqW
transaction
e73bae32b8fea0d5815d8985be3116d6bd9a6eb097a6c31025d7f1e7e4d8eec2
spent
true